Free sample: decision 1 of 8

Creation of Aging Program Administrator within Office of Aging Services

Resolution to create an aging program administrator position within the Office of Aging Services. Discussed at working session as part of full OAS build-out (4 new positions plus director). Commissioner Robby voted no, citing concern over too many administrators and lack of direct service deliverers. Single reading.
